#5491b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5491bb is composed of 32.9% red, 56.9%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 22.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 204.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 53.1%. #5491bb color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#002377.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#5491b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5491bb has RGB values of R:84, G:145,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5542331.

Shades and Tints of #5491b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05090b is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5491b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82898d is the less saturated color, while #149dfb is the most saturated one.
